ServiceNow (NYSE:NOW) Price Target Cut to $140.00 by Analysts at Evercore

ServiceNow (NYSE:NOWFree Report) had its price objective cut by Evercore from $175.00 to $140.00 in a research note published on Thursday morning,MarketScreener reports. They currently have an outperform rating on the information technology services provider’s stock.

ServiceNow (NYSE:NOWG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, April 22nd. The information technology services provider reported $0.97 EPS for the quarter, meeting anal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.97. The business had revenue of $3.77 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$3.75 billion. ServiceNow had a return on equity of 18.16% and a net margin of 12.59%.The business’s revenue was up 22.1%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ned $0.81 earnings per share. On average, analysts anticipate that ServiceNow will post 2.49 EPS for the current fiscal year.

More ServiceNow News

Here are the key news stories impacting ServiceNow this week:

  • Positive Sentiment: Q1 revenue beat and company raised its annual subscription-revenue outlook, with management citing strong adoption of ServiceNow’s AI products as a growth driver. Earnings Beat & Raise
  • Positive Sentiment: Strategic momentum: deeper Google Cloud partnership and CEO comments emphasize AI-led product traction that could drive recurring revenue and long-term monetization. Google Cloud Partnership
  • Neutral Sentiment: Armis acquisition completed (adds cyber‑exposure capability), a strategic tuck‑in that expands the product set but increases near‑term integration/expense complexity. Armis Acquisition
  • Negative Sentiment: Management warned the Armis deal and acquisition-related costs will weigh on margins (roughly +75 bps FY headwind; ~125 bps in Q2), spooking investors focused on near‑term profitability. Margin Headwind
  • Negative Sentiment: Geopolitical impact: ServiceNow cited delayed large deals in the Middle East (Iran conflict) that trimmed subscription growth this quarter — investors treated the disruption as a material near‑term revenue risk. Deal Delays from Iran War
  • Negative Sentiment: Wall Street reaction: multiple firms cut price targets and some trimmed forecasts after the call; that wave of downgrades magnified selling pressure. Analyst Price‑Target Cuts
  • Negative Sentiment: Sector contagion and positioning: ServiceNow’s miss‑/guidance mix reignited AI-disruption fears across software names, triggering a broad selloff and higher short interest that increased volatility. Sector Selloff

ServiceNow Company Profile

ServiceNow (NYSE: NOW) is a cloud computing company that builds enterprise software to manage digital workflows and automate business processes. Its offerings are designed to replace manual work and legacy systems with cloud-based, service-oriented applications that support IT operations, customer service, human resources, security response and other enterprise functions.

The company’s flagship product family is the Now Platform, a suite of subscription software and platform services that includes IT Service Management (ITSM), IT Operations Management (ITOM), IT Business Management (ITBM), Customer Service Management (CSM), HR Service Delivery, Security Operations and Asset Management.
